Lau Creek
Lau Creek is a stream in Macuata Province, Northern. Lau Creek is situated nearby to the locality Navatu, as well as near Matailabasa.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Labasa is a town in Fiji with a population of 28,500 at the 2010 census. Labasa is located in Macuata Province, in the north-eastern part of the island of Vanua Levu, and is the largest town on the island. Labasa is situated 8 km southwest of Lau Creek.
